TAK Broadband is a leading end-to-end U.S. fiber broadband network construction contractor operating in 42 states. It builds more than just networks; it connects communities to new valuable digital opportunities. TAK offers comprehensive service solutions, from construction to drops to fulfillment. TAK’s ecosystem of partners allows it to successfully complete every project starting from the first point of conception. This includes engineering teams, distributors, and more than 100 qualified construction crews with extensive experience across all ISP types and markets; over 300 experienced bury drop crews; and more than 700 professional technicians.

We are seeking a traveling Project Manager to join our team in San Antonio, TX. In this role, you will manage the buried service wire projects, overseeing the entire scope of each project, working with contractors, clients and managing costs and timelines.

The Role

Develop project scopes, objectives, and timelines in collaboration with stakeholders

Coordinate with contractors, and clients to ensure smooth execution

Oversee all tasks across various systems within the assigned region, including but not limited to Penguin Data, VX Field, and Google Sheets

Monitor project progress, identify potential risks, and implement mitigation strategies

Prepare and manage project timelines, ensuring cost-effectiveness

Allocate resources effectively to meet project demands and deadlines

Lead a team of direct reports. Invest in the growth of this team through mentoring, training, and performance management

Communicate effectively with all internal and external customers

Ensure all projects adhere to local, state, and federal regulations

Enforce strict adherence to safety standards and best practices

Serve as the primary point of contact for local clients, vendors, and internal teams

Provide regular updates on project status, addressing any concerns promptly & effectively

Maintain accurate records of project activities, budgets, and timelines

Other duties as assigned

Requirements

5+ years of project management or construction management experience, specifically in telecommunications fiber construction, and relevant administrative skills required

Ability to travel up to 50% of the time to manage starting up and overseeing projects

Proven experience managing buried service wire or similar infrastructure projects

Familiarity with utility and telecommunications industry standards

Excellent communication, writing, and interpersonal skills

Functional knowledge of Adobe Acrobat, MS Office (Outlook, Word, Excel, Power Point)

Strong project management skills, including scheduling, budgeting, and risk assessment

Proficiency in project management software (e.g., MS Project, Primavera, or similar)

Knowledge of underground utility installation processes and equipment

Strong problem-solving, interpersonal and decision-making abilities
